What is Past Life regression (PLR)?

0

Age regression techniques have been successfully used by Hypnotherapists for decades to assist clients to retrieve detailed memory from their current life events. This is helpful when details from the past are needed but cannot be accessed by the conscious mind. In exceptional cases hypnotherapy regression techniques are also used to unblock amnesia. A past life regression is essentially an extension of age regression, whereby the client is guided to the retrieval of their memories from previous lifetimes. Past Life regression can happen spontaneously during an age regression, as was the case for Michael Newton PhD and Dr Brain Weiss, both internationally highly acclaimed authors and professionals who literally stumbled across past life regression while using traditionally therapeutic hypnotherapy for clients.
